![](https://img-blog.csdnimg.cn/20201014180756927.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
操作系统实习
N0name123
不装逼,只做日常交流和学习
展开
-
操作系统实习——进程调度算法
文章目录1 设计内容2 算法原理3 数据结构4 程序流程图5:代码1 设计内容设计程序模拟单处理机系统中的进程调度算法,实现动态优先权进程调度算法, 对N个进程采用动态优先权算法的进程调度.2 算法原理1.每个用来标识进程的进程控制块PCB,包括以下信息:进程标识数ID,进程优先数PRIORITY,进程已占用的CPU时间CPUTIME,进程还需占用的CPU时间NEEDTIME,进程状态ST...原创 2019-09-13 23:33:51 · 709 阅读 · 0 评论 -
操作系统实习——银行家算法
文章目录1 设计内容2 算法原理3 数据结构4 程序流程图5:代码1 设计内容完成银行家算法的模拟实现:设计有m个进程共享n个系统资源的系统,进程可动态的申请和释放资源。系统按各进程的申请动态的分配资源时,采用银行家算法有效地避免死锁的发生。2 算法原理(1)银行家算法的思路对进程的资源请求进行合法性检查;若请求合法,则进行试分配。试分配后,调用安全性检查算法进行安全性检查。若安全,则满...原创 2019-09-14 23:19:04 · 1055 阅读 · 0 评论